Output 3d3c3026e048909e9c16d1c601c5c606703c1825a3dbf960613d95b96ab31513:29

value
485005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c29535370a91ae03ab372ffd10dabe275ccaa84 OP_EQUAL
address
3FviqpDJMn7LuGphV44XZWbg71TsyYVn8Y
transaction
3d3c3026e048909e9c16d1c601c5c606703c1825a3dbf960613d95b96ab31513
confirmations
188146
spent
true